Invisiclues
A Mind Forever Voyaging
Sleep Mode
(Click or tap on any clue to reveal the clue.)
I'm a computer! Why should I require sleep?
- Although your body doesn't get tired, your mind requires the therapeutic experience of sleep. Also, you're used to sleeping â you "grew up" sleeping every day!
When can I enter Sleep Mode?
- You can enter Sleep Mode if it's been at least six hours since your last sleep.
- If your last sleep was interrupted, such as by an incoming message, you will be able to enter Sleep Mode in less than six hours.
- If your sleep is interrupted after less than an hour, you can begin sleeping again immediately.
When must I enter Sleep Mode?
- There's no point at which you are required to enter Sleep Mode.
- If you need to wait a long time, such as for Perelman to arrive in the morning, entering Sleep Mode is a bit faster than WAITing.
